NewTek Announces Release of Aura DV Paint
Real-Time DV Paint and Animation System Available Free For a Limited Time Through NewTek Authorized Resellers

NAB - Las Vegas, NV -- April 8, 2002 -- NewTek, Inc., manufacturer of industry-leading video and 3D animation products, announced the release of Aura DV Paint, a real-time DV paint and animation system. With an extensive set of sophisticated painting and animation tools, Aura DV Paint allows users to paint directly on video in real-time, and edit their creations in real-time on the display of a digital video camera or other video monitor. Aura DV Paint has a retail value of $695, but will be available free of charge for a limited time to consumers who visit an Authorized NewTek Reseller in North America and receive a demonstration of any NewTek product.

Aura DV Paint is a powerful painting, animation and video layering system that can be used for something as simple as adding titles to a video project, or something as complex as complete animated shorts. With more than 100 preset video effects included in the package, users will discover how easy and fun it is to create professional-quality productions complete with titles and sophisticated painted elements.

Feature Highlights
Aura Video Paint has many features to help the user create stunning animations and computer graphics, including the following:

  • Import or Export DV files
  • Write directly to the frame buffer on a digital video camera or any other DV device
  • More than 100 preset video effects included
  • Stroke recorder to animate and reproduce brush strokes over time with support for pressure, size and noise parameters
  • Line, spline curve, shape draw with circle, ellipse and rectangle
  • Filled or outline drawing
  • Excellent control of pen, pencil, colored pencil, chalk, crayon, airbrush, watercolor, gouache and oil painting
  • Control pen/brush tip, tension, pressure, size, opacity and more
  • Rotoscoping for quick, powerful video painting; draw/paint operations over time and animated video brushes over time
  • Drawing tablet support for Wacom® (or compatible) with 256 levels of pressure and speed
  • 2400 available image processing/drawing combinations
  • Support for Intuos® Tablets includes Multi pen and tool types, finger wheel, air brush, azimuth, attitude, pressure, and direction
  • Text tool supports TrueType™ fonts and a wide range of text parameters including rotation, italics, opacity, spacing, border and glow
  • Four user-defined color palettes plus unlimited colors and ranges
  • Color, chroma, luminance and alpha channel keying
  • Time-line based animation and video element editing environment
  • Unlimited layers for stills, animation or video
  • Resolution independent means any frame rate or size for animation and video
  • Fully animated, 32 bit brushes
  • Keyframe animation and video, motion blur and opacity
  • Move any element in x,y or z heading, pitch or bank space
  • Real-time overlay and alpha channels for every graphic layer
  • Interactive layer rearrangement
  • Photoshop® PSD file format support and full Photoshop filter support

About NewTek
With headquarters in San Antonio, Texas, NewTek is a leading provider of full-featured video editing, animation and special effects tools including the VT®, LightWave 3D® and Aura. NewTek launched the desktop video revolution in 1990 with the release of the legendary VT®. The company's products are used worldwide on projects ranging from home video to feature film. Recent film and television projects using NewTek software include We Were Soldiers, Panic Room, Hart's War, Driven, A.I., Oscar®-nominated Jimmy Neutron, Boy Genius, Final Fantasy, Blackhawk Down, The Time Machine, Black Knight, How The Grinch Stole Christmas, The 6th Day, Jurassic Park III, Behind Enemy Lines, X-Men The Movie, Star Trek: The Motion Picture, Director's Edition DVD, Pitch Black, Dracula 2000, Star Trek: Enterprise, Roughnecks: Starship Troopers, Star Trek: Voyager, Star Trek: Deep Space Nine, The X-Files, The Family Guy, Ally McBeal, Dune: The Miniseries, Dawson's Creek and Family Law.
